We compared two Desktop platform GPUs: 512MB VRAM Radeon HD 3850 AGP and 256MB VRAM Radeon HD 2600 XT AGP to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
ATI Radeon HD 3850 AGP 's Advantages
Released 7 months late
More VRAM (512GB vs 256GB)
Larger VRAM bandwidth (52.99GB/s vs 25.60GB/s)
200 additional rendering cores
ATI Radeon HD 2600 XT AGP 's Advantages
Lower TDP (45W vs 75W)
